Austin Craig: Hi, I'm Austin with TopTenREVIEWS. Today, I'm going to show you how to make a backup copy of a DVD movie. The things you'll need for this task or a computer, a DVD burner, the movie you want to make a copy of, and a blank DVD. You also need some kind of DVD copying software, make sure the program you use will be able to break encryption code if you're backing up a factory DVD.
For this example, we'll be using DVD-Cloner VII. Put the blank DVD are in the burner and the movie you want to copy in your DVD-ROM drive, then fire up the software and click the start button. In express mode of DVD-Cloner VII only requires one click to get your copy started. When your backup is done, the DVD burner will automatically eject your newly copied DVD movie.
